Lindblad Expeditions (LIND) director receives 3,240-share restricted stock award

LINDBLAD EXPEDITIONS HOLDINGS, INC. reported that director Catherine B. Reynolds received a grant of 3,240 shares of restricted stock on 2026-08-08 as a compensation-related award. These shares were granted at a stated price of $0.00 per share under a Long-Term Incentive Plan and will vest one year from the grant date, subject to her continued service. Following this award, she directly holds 85,493 shares of the company’s stock.

Restricted Stock financial
"Restricted stock granted under Long-Term Incentive Plan."
Shares granted to an individual that carry limits on transfer or sale until certain conditions are met, such as staying with the company for a set time or hitting performance targets. Think of them as a locked gift that gradually opens; for investors they matter because they affect how many shares may enter the market later, signal management incentives and potential dilution, and reveal confidence in future company performance.
Long-Term Incentive Plan financial
"Restricted stock granted under Long-Term Incentive Plan."
A long-term incentive plan is a company program that pays executives or employees with stock, options, or cash tied to multi-year performance goals, where the rewards become theirs only after meeting conditions over time. Think of it as a delayed bonus or retirement-style reward that aligns employees’ interests with shareholders by encouraging them to boost long-term value; investors watch these plans because they affect pay costs, share dilution and management incentives.
